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/vb.net/15.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
禁用/拒绝返回asp.net 2.0上的上一页_Asp.net_Vb.net - Fatal编程技术网

禁用/拒绝返回asp.net 2.0上的上一页

禁用/拒绝返回asp.net 2.0上的上一页,asp.net,vb.net,Asp.net,Vb.net,在我当前的项目中,我想否认,一旦我的客户点击提交按钮并重定向到最后一页,我就会返回。如果单击“上一步”按钮,我如何拒绝返回上一页或某种使页面过期的机制。我试过这个代码,但没用 page.response.cache.setcacheability(httpcacheability.nocache)在所有页面的之间放置以下内容: <script type="text/javascript"> history.forward(); </script> 历史

在我当前的项目中,我想否认,一旦我的客户点击提交按钮并重定向到最后一页,我就会返回。如果单击“上一步”按钮,我如何拒绝返回上一页或某种使页面过期的机制。我试过这个代码,但没用


page.response.cache.setcacheability(httpcacheability.nocache)

在所有页面的
之间放置以下内容:

<script type="text/javascript">
        history.forward();
</script>

历史前进();
看看这篇文章:


历史前进();

我把这个放在我的主页上,效果很好!!:-)

我也有同样的问题,使用这个Java脚本函数,它100%工作正常,不会让你回去

<script type = "text/javascript" >
  function preventBack(){window.history.forward();}
    setTimeout("preventBack()", 0);
    window.onunload=function(){null};
</script>

函数preventBack(){window.history.forward();}
setTimeout(“preventBack()”,0);
onunload=function(){null};

我很久以前就在等待同一个问题的答案。重复。这是一个javascript问题@ysrb我正在使用母版页…我把它像这样,并没有工作。。。历史前进()@米拉,你能把它放在母版里吗?它需要在
标记内,无法解决它…我在论坛上输入此代码,但这也无法解决它响应。Buffer=true;Response.ExpiresAbsolute=DateTime.Now.AddDays(-1d);Expires=-1500;Response.CacheControl=“无缓存”//如果(Session[“SessionID”]==null){Response.Redirect(“Home.aspx”);}@Mllla您正在测试哪个浏览器?@Mllla,您可以分享哪些方法适合您吗?
<script type = "text/javascript" >
  function preventBack(){window.history.forward();}
    setTimeout("preventBack()", 0);
    window.onunload=function(){null};
</script>